Entertainment content has long been a reflection of cultural values and norms, but it also has the power to shape and influence cultural attitudes and behaviors. For example, movies and television shows often portray romantic relationships and family dynamics in ways that reflect and reinforce societal norms around love, relationships, and family. Similarly, music and other forms of entertainment content often express and shape cultural values around issues such as identity, social justice, and politics.

In the span of a single generation, the way we consume has undergone a revolution more dramatic than the previous century combined. Gone are the days of gathering around the radio or waiting for a specific Thursday night time slot to catch your favorite show. Today, we exist in a state of perpetual immediacy, where an entire universe of movies, music, games, and viral sensations resides in our pockets.

One of the key ways in which entertainment content influences culture is through the process of social learning. According to social learning theory, people learn new behaviors and attitudes by observing and imitating others, including characters in entertainment content. For example, research has shown that exposure to violent media can increase aggressive behavior in children and adolescents, while exposure to positive role models and prosocial media can promote empathy, altruism, and other positive values.

The financial foundation of popular media relies heavily on two primary structures. The subscription video-on-demand (SVOD) model prioritizes subscriber retention through exclusive, high-value intellectual property. Conversely, the ad-supported video-on-demand (AVOD) and social media models prioritize sheer volume and watch time, monetizing user attention directly through targeted advertising.
